Yingkou traffic
Yingkou is located in the center of Liaodong Peninsula, with a superior geographical position. It is the nearest sea passage in the hinterland of Northeast China, and the transportation and logistics industry is relatively developed. At the same time, it has a variety of transportation modes, such as ports, airports, high-speed rail, highways, pipeline transportation, etc., realizing the three-dimensional transportation pattern of land, sea and air. It is one of the international logistics center cities in Northeast China, one of the transportation and logistics hub cities in Northeast China and an important node of the "Belt and Road" strategy. 20 10 the Ministry of commerce officially established Yingkou as a modern logistics demonstration city in the national circulation field. In 20 12, the Ministry of Transport approved Yingkou as the third batch of pilot cities in China. 20 15 was listed as the first batch of comprehensive transportation service demonstration cities in China. Yingkou Lan Qi Airport is located on the Shengli River in Lan Qi Village, Binhai New Area. At present, the airport grade is 4C standard, and the runway length is 2600 meters. Yingkou Lan Qi Airport mainly serves the business, business and tourism needs of Yingkou City and its surrounding cities, and has been built into a hub airport in Liaodong Bay, an important airport around Bohai Sea, a major civil airport in Northeast China and an important cargo transportation airport, taking into account emergency functions such as aviation rescue. Flights from Yingkou to Shanghai (Pudong) and Yingkou to Harbin have been opened.

Ordinary railways include Changda Line, Shasha Line and Ying Da Line. The main stations are Yingkou, Dashiqiao, Gaizhou, Xiongyuecheng and Laobian.

Yingkou Station, located in Zhanqian Street, Zhanqian District, is the terminal of Ying Da Railway. There are trains to Shenyang, Jilin, Yanji and Tumen every day. 20 1 1 year, sending 603,300 passengers, freight volume of 903 1 1 10,000 tons, and transportation income of 1. 1 100 million yuan.

Dashiqiao Station is located along the Changda Railway, with 64 trains stopping every day. It is the railway station with the largest passenger flow in Yingkou area. The train can reach Harbin, Changchun, Manzhouli, Tongliao, Yanji, Jiagedaqi, Hailar, Suifenhe, Jiamusi, Ulanhot, Qiqihar, Mudanjiang, Chifeng, Tonghua, Baihe and other major cities such as Beijing, Shanghai, Guangzhou, Wuchang, Zhengzhou, Nanjing, Jinan, Tianjin, Changsha and Baotou.

Yingkou East Station is the junction of Harbin-Dalian High-speed Railway and Pan Ying High-speed Railway, located in Liu Shu Town, Laobian District, 0/9 km away from the central city. There are 47 high-speed trains stopping at Beijing Railway Station, Beijing South Railway Station, Tianjin West Railway Station, shanghai hongqiao railway station, Jinan West Railway Station, Nanjing South Railway Station, Xuzhou East Railway Station, Shenyang North Railway Station, dalian railway station, Dalian North Railway Station, Changchun West Railway Station, Jilin Railway Station, Yanji West Railway Station, Harbin West Railway Station, Hunchun Railway Station, Fushun North Railway Station and Dandong Railway Station. The opening of Harbin-Dalian and Pan Ying high-speed railways has greatly facilitated the connection between Yingkou and the cities in the hinterland of Northeast China, Beijing and Shanghai. In 20 14 years, the number of passengers sent reached10.3 million.

The city's per capita road area reached 7.4 square meters.

There are three expressways in China: Shenhai Expressway (G 15), Fu Ying Expressway (S2 1) and Zhuanggai Expressway (S19); Heida Highway (G202), Zhuang Lin Highway (G305) and Dandong Xing Highway (G228); Shenyang Yingkou Highway, Huangai Highway, Xiushui Highway, Ying Da Highway, Gailiang Highway, Cheng Xiong Highway and Hi-tech Highway criss-cross, forming a developed highway network.

There are 46 passenger stations in the city, including Yingkou Long-distance Passenger Station, Yingkou Changke East Station (under construction), Wan You Street Bus Station, Bayuquan Bus Station, Dashiqiao Bus Station, Gaizhou Bus Station and Xiong Yue Bus Station.

Yingkou Long-distance Passenger Transport Center is located at the intersection of Jin Niu Shan Street and Pan Pan Road in Zhanqian District. There are long-distance buses to Beijing, Tianjin, Shenyang, Dalian, Chifeng, Chengde, Qinhuangdao and Tongliao every day.

Wan You Street Bus Station is located in Wan You Street, Zhanqian District, and there are long-distance buses to Beijing and Tianjin every day. public transportation

By the end of 20 12, there were more than 1 12 bus lines in the city, including 57 in the central city. No one sells tickets for urban buses, and the one-way fare varies from 1 yuan 2 yuan. You can take the initiative to coin (swipe your card) without change. There are several bus IC card recharge stations in the city.

Senior citizens aged 60-69 in this city use senior citizen discount cards, once in 0.5 yuan during peak hours and once in 0.8 yuan during peak hours. Older people over 70 years old can swipe their senior citizen discount cards, and they can ride for free during peak hours, and they can pay 0.5 yuan in a lump sum during peak hours.

Osaka water bus

It is one of the main means of transportation connecting the north and south banks of Liaohe River, with ferry station and Hebei station.

Water bus runs every 40 minutes from 6: 00 am to 19: 00 am.

Ticket price: one yuan (round-trip ticket can be purchased)

Sailing time: 15 minutes

There are 1 and 28 buses leading to the ferry bus station. Water bus is closed in winter.

taxi

There are more than 4,500 taxis in the city, including 2,377 in the central city.

The starting price is 6 yuan/2.4km, per km 1.8 yuan, exceeding10km 2.5 yuan.

The waiting time is 1 yuan. Every 3 minutes, the machine will issue an invoice.
